Galatasaray Hosts Fenerbahçe For Thrilling Derby Showdown

Pivotal Super Lig clash sees Galatasaray aim to extend lead over arch-rivals Fenerbahçe amid intense competition.

Galatasaray and Fenerbahçe, two of Turkey's most storied football clubs, are set to clash on Monday night at 20:00 local time, marking yet another chapter in their fierce rivalry. The latest Super Lig match promises high stakes for both teams as they vie for supremacy at the top of the table.

Currently leading the Trendyol Süper Lig, Galatasaray has been dominant this season, remaining unbeaten over the last 24 matches, creating immense pressure on their arch-rivals, Fenerbahçe. The stakes couldn't be higher, with Galatasaray aiming to extend their lead to nine points by defeating Fenerbahçe, who will be eager to narrow the gap.

Ticket sales for the much-anticipated derby kicked off recently, with prices ranging from 1,500 lira for standard seats to as high as 30,000 lira for premium positions. Fans from both sides have shown overwhelming interest, leading to the near-sellout status of the stadium.

This high-profile matchup will also be significant for its broadcasting reach. Turkish viewers can catch the action live on beIN Sports, which holds exclusive broadcasting rights to the event. Internationally, the match will be available through various broadcasters across countries like France, Portugal, and the USA, enhancing its global appeal.

The officiator for this monumental clash will be Slovenian referee Slavko Vinčić, who brings considerable experience to the high-pressure environment of this derby. His assistants, Tomaz Klancnik and Andraz Kovacic, along with fourth official Kadir Sağlam, will support him during the match.

On the injury front for Galatasaray, notable players such as Alvaro Morata, Ismail Jakobs, and Mauro Icardi will be sidelined due to injuries, creating tactical challenges for coach José Mourinho. Their absence may impact Galatasaray's offensive strategy, which has relied heavily on their contributions this season.

Fenerbahçe, under pressure to end their rivals' unbeaten streak, hopes to cap their campaign with improved performance against Galatasaray. The team has shown resilience and determination but will need to overcome their historical hurdles if they wish to capitalize on this opportunity.
